Celo

Vice President – Digital

Manchester, England, United Kingdom

Not SpecifiedCompensation
Expert & Leadership (9+ years)Experience Level
Full TimeJob Type
UnknownVisa
Staffing and Recruitment, Financial ServicesIndustries

Requirements

Candidates are required to possess a Bachelor’s degree in Business, Marketing, Technology, or a related field, and must have a minimum of 10 years of progressive leadership experience in digital product sales, commercial strategy, or general management. A proven track record of owning and delivering against P&L responsibilities in a technology-driven or services environment is also necessary.

Responsibilities

The Vice President – Digital will partner with Senior and Executive Leadership Teams to define the digital sales and delivery strategy, own the digital financial planning process, including budget creation and full P&L accountability, design and implement the optimal organizational structure to support digital product sales and service delivery, develop and execute individual growth plans for each digital product, manage a high-performing sales team, collaborate cross-functionally with Finance, People & Culture, Marketing, and other departments, establish and scale a global customer success function, work closely with the Product team to influence the design and evolution of digital solutions, foster a culture of innovation, and supervise a team providing guidance and supporting professional growth.

Skills

Digital Strategy
Go-to-Market Planning
Digital Product Management
Leadership
Growth Strategy
P&L Management

Celo

About Celo

Key Metrics

N/AHeadquarters
N/AYear Founded
N/ACompany Stage

Land your dream remote job 3x faster with AI